Hum Awaaz (Devotion) shortlisted in Kazan Film Festival as the movie is written and produced by Jawwad and Zainab Younas.

Hum Awaaz is a short film that covers themes of identity crisis, family relationships and the struggle to fulfill dreams of a young girl who lives in Quetta.

This is another honour for the Pakistan film industry that filmmaker Zainab Younas’s produced short film ‘Hum Awaaz’ was shortlisted for the Kazan International Muslim Film Festival.

The XIX Kazan International Muslim Film Festival will be held in the capital of Tatarstan from 5 – 9 September, this year.

According to the announcement made by the festival, 10 short films from 9 countries have been shortlisted out of 700 films from 44 countries, including ‘Hum Awaz’.

In the film, Zainab plays the role of Zoha, a young journalist who highlights the different shades of life of people living in Quetta city.

Akhtar Ali has played the role of Zoha’s father who tries to stop his daughter from portraying the true story of Quetta city.

Zoha is confused to either leave her hometown like many others in search of better opportunities or stay there to become the voice of her city by sharing experiences with the world.

Zoha’s father role Akhtar Ali, is played by Abdullah Jan Ghaznavir. In movie, Akhtar Ali attempts to convince her to abide by showcasing the true essence of Quetta.

The plot of this short movie is spanned over issues like identity, family bonds, and the pursuit of one’s dreams.

Zainab’s film, selected in the Short Feature Films category, will be competing with other 9 movies that will be showcased at the festival.

Hum Awaaz’s (Devotion) selection at the prestigious festival marks a significant milestone for Pakistani cinema.

Zainab is famous for highlighting the issues, the beauty and diversity of her homeland.

In her previous documentaries and vlogs, she has continued to demonstrate a strong commitment to break stereotypes and redefine how the world perceives Balochistan.

Her commitment to showcase a bright side of Balochistan that is filled with hope, resilience, and empowerment has earned her critical acclaim and admiration from audiences and critics alike.
